  • This practice does not contract with insurance so that I can maximize the time and treatment options offered to my clients. Rather than allow insurance companies to read about our confidential visits and direct care, we get to make these decisions together. Additionally, with the time I save from not having to call and negotiate with insurance companies I instead make available to my clients!

    I will gladly provide a superbill upon request for you to submit to your insurance, which may cover a portion of the visit fees.

    Of note, due to my other work at a hospital, there are regulatory requirements that prevent me or my clients from filing claims to Medicare or Medicaid for this practice.
